FIESTA IN TEMPE: NFL AND NBC TO PRODUCE SUPER BOWL SPECIALS

     The NFL and NBC will join to produce "a pair of special pre
Super Bowl programs" this January, according to Terry Lefton of
BRANDWEEK.  One will feature a grassroots youth sports
organization and the other "aims to pull viewers on-line
beginning in December to determine the late January show's
content."  The first show on January 20 will use the Pop Warner
Little Scholars Program as way to push the NFL's "Play Football"
campaign.  Sponsors could include NFL advertisers, with an
possible integration of deals at the grassroots level.  The
second production will air on January 27, one day before Super
Bowl XXX.  Viewers can "visit a specially created Super Bowl XXX
Web site and tell what they would like to see during the hour-
long show," jointly produced by NBC and the NFL (BRANDWEEK,
11/27).  Sponsors will also receive signage on the Super Bowl XXX
site as well as the NFL's Web site (AD AGE ONLINE, 11/27).
